GERMAN MONOPLANE AT TOKYO
TOKYO, November 30,
The Focke-Wulf Condor monoplane which left Berlin on November 28 for Tokyo in an attempt on the distance flight record established by the British Vickers Wellesley bombers, arrived at Tokyo at 1.33 p.m. (G.M.T.). Its total flying time from Berlin was 46hr 42min.
